    Community-level prejudice and mortality among immigrant groups.

    This study assesses whether anti-immigrant prejudice at the community level is prospectively associated with mortality. We used 10 waves of data from the General Social Survey (GSS) that were linked to mortality data via the National Death Index (NDI) for the period between 1993 and 2014 (n = 13,242). The 2014 GSS-NDI dataset is a nationally representative sample reporting social characteristics and attitudes in the United States that was prospectively linked to mortality data. Community-level prejudice was measured with 5 questions regarding anti-immigrant sentiments across 123 communities, defined using primary sampling units. Cox proportional hazards models tested the association between anti-immigrant prejudice and mortality hazard, controlling for covariates at the individual and community levels. Findings showed that among "other race" respondents, those born in the US had higher risk of mortality in communities with greater anti-immigrant prejudice, whereas foreign-born "other race" respondents had lower risk of mortality in communities with greater anti-immigrant prejudice. Sensitivity analyses indicated that the "other race" category was comprised largely of Asians and Hispanics, and that these results were similar for both groups. In contrast, anti-immigrant prejudice was not associated with mortality for foreign-born immigrants who self-report as white or black. We provide various hypotheses for why US-born immigrant groups seem to suffer higher mortality risk, while foreign-born immigrant groups do not, when they live in communities with high levels of prejudice

    Use of the Fitbit to Measure Adherence to a Physical Activity Intervention Among Overweight or Obese, Postmenopausal Women: Self-Monitoring Trajectory During 16 Weeks.

    BackgroundDirect-to-consumer trackers and devices have potential to enhance theory-based physical activity interventions by offering a simple and pleasant way to help participants self-monitor their behavior. A secondary benefit of these devices is the opportunity for investigators to objectively track adherence to physical activity goals across weeks or even months, rather than relying on self-report or a small number of accelerometry wear periods. The use of consumer trackers for continuous monitoring of adherence has considerable potential to enhance physical activity research, but few studies have been published in this rapidly developing area.ObjectiveThe objective of the study was to assess the trajectory of physical activity adherence across a 16-week self-monitoring intervention, as measured by the Fitbit tracker.MethodsParticipants were 25 overweight or obese, postmenopausal women enrolled in the intervention arm of a randomized controlled physical activity intervention trial. Each participant received a 16-week technology-based intervention that used the Fitbit physical activity tracker and website. The overall study goal was 150 minutes/week of moderate to vigorous intensity physical activity (MVPA) and 10,000 steps/day; however, goals were set individually for each participant and updated at Week 4 based on progress. Adherence data were collected by the Fitbit and aggregated by Fitabase. Participants also wore an ActiGraph GT3X+ accelerometer for 7 days prior to the intervention and again during Week 16.ResultsThe median participant logged 10 hours or more/day of Fitbit wear on 95% of the 112 intervention days, with no significant decline in wear over the study period. Participants averaged 7540 (SD 2373) steps/day and 82 minutes/week (SD 43) of accumulated "fairly active" and "very active" minutes during the intervention. At Week 4, 80% (20/25) of women chose to maintain/increase their individual MVPA goal and 72% (18/25) of participants chose to maintain/increase their step goal. Physical activity levels were relatively stable after peaking at 3 weeks, with only small declines of 8% for steps (P=.06) and 14% for MVPA (P=.05) by 16 weeks.ConclusionsThese data indicate that a sophisticated, direct-to-consumer activity tracker encouraged high levels of self-monitoring that were sustained over 16 weeks. Further study is needed to determine how to motivate additional gains in physical activity and evaluate the long-term utility of the Fitbit tracker as part of a strategy for chronic disease prevention.Trial registrationClinicaltrials.gov NCT01837147; http://clinicaltrials.gov/ct2/show/NCT01837147 (Archived by WebCite at http://www.webcitation.org/6d0VeQpvB)
